Consensus Community Support - Northamptonshire
Consensus Community Support - Northamptonshire is a home care agency in Corby, North Northamptonshire (NN17 3DE). It holds a CQC rating of Outstanding.

Typical home care fees in the East Midlands
Consensus Community Support - Northamptonshire has not published its fees yet. These are typical hourly rates for the East Midlands, so you know roughly what to expect before you call.
- Home care (per hour): £26 to £31 per hour, typical range
Indicative figures for the East Midlands, not a quote from Consensus Community Support - Northamptonshire. Actual fees depend on the room, the level of care and how it is funded.
